"Developing Primary Mathematics Teaching" Table Of Contents:

  • 1- Contents; List of figures; List of tables; Index of teachers and lessons; Acknowledgements; Introduction; 1 Inside Naomi's Classroom; 2 Knowledge for Teaching Mathematics: Introducing the Knowledge Quartet Framework; 3 Transformation: Using and Understanding Representations in Mathematical Teaching; 4 Transformation: Using Examples in Mathematics Teaching; 5 Making Connections in Mathematics Teaching; 6 Contingency: Tales of the Unexpected!; 7 Foundation Knowledge for Teaching Mathematics; 8 Using the Knowledge Quartet to Reflect on Mathematics Teaching; References; Index

"Developing Primary Mathematics Teaching" Description:

Harvard Library:

This title helps readers to become better, more confident teachers of mathematics by enabling them to focus critically on what they know and what they do in the classroom. Each chapter includes practical activities, lesson descriptions and extracts of classroom transcripts to help teachers reflect on effective practice.
